Film Introduction
"Mute" is a 2018 science fiction movie directed by Duncan Jones. The movie, which stars Alexander Skarsgård, Paul Rudd, and Justin Theroux, is a Netflix original that's embeded in Berlin, forty years into the future. "Mute" presents a world of immersive technologies and cybernetics, with a distinct plot revolving around a mute bartender revealing the strange disappearance of his girlfriend.

Plot Summary
The movie informs the story of Leo (Alexander Skarsgård), a guy not able to speak due to a boating mishap in his youth. Working as a bartender in Berlin's underworld, Leo leads a basic life in contrast to the state-of-the-art city that surrounds him. His world takes a turn when his sweetheart Naadirah (Seyneb Saleh) goes missing out on under mystical circumstances. As a mute man in a dynamic, noisy city, Leo faces difficulties while looking for clues that result in Naadirah.

Parallel to Leo's story, two rogue surgeons - Cactus Bill (Paul Rudd) and Duck (Justin Theroux), former United States army medics now running in Berlin's dark underworld, form an essential part of the narrative. The unpredictability of their violent way of life wreaks havoc that in some way converges with the peaceful journey of Leo.

Execution and Reception
"Mute" is notable for its own unique design and visual, blending traditional noir elements with a futuristic setting. Nevertheless, regardless of its excellent visuals, intriguing premise, and good performances, the film got mixed to negative reviews. Critics pointed out its muddled narrative and a lack of depth in the secondary characters as significant mistakes. Yet, Skarsgård's efficiency attracted praise for his impressive portrayal of a mute character, commanding attention, and communicating his feelings entirely through his actions.
